Vulcan Materials Company is the nation’s largest producer of construction aggregates, primarily crushed stone, sand and gravel, and a major producer of other construction materials including asphalt and ready-mixed concrete. Based in Birmingham, Alabama, Vulcan operates aggregate facilities, serving markets in 20 states, the District of Columbia, Mexico and the Bahamas, and employing over 8,000 dedicated men and women.
Omya is a worldwide distributor of specialty materials and a leading global producer of essential minerals. Producing a range of natural mineral products from calcium carbonate, dolomite, and perlite, the Omya Group has 160 plants across the world. With three technical centers, in Switzerland, the US, and Singapore, as well as a network of local laboratories providing innovation, R&D and technical resource, the Omya Group delivers value by providing solutions tailored to the needs of our customers and business partners. Founded in Switzerland in 1884 and privately owned, the Group employs 9,000 people in 50 countries.
